Oil cylinder displacement real-time calculation method and system based on sonar

By combining sonar ranging and temperature sensors with Kalman filtering, the problem of decreased accuracy in cylinder displacement detection in hydraulic systems was solved, achieving highly stable and real-time cylinder displacement calculation.

Abstract

The invention discloses an oil cylinder displacement real-time calculation method and system based on sonar, relates to the technical field of hydraulic equipment measurement and control, and is used for solving the problem that the displacement calculation precision of a long-stroke oil cylinder is reduced under complex working conditions. Before the oil cylinder is put into use, a piston rod (4) is driven to move point by point according to a constant step pitch, sonar pulses are emitted at each step pitch position, echo waveforms, timestamps and position indexes are recorded, meanwhile, the oil temperature is collected, the sound velocity is converted, and a binding data table is established. Then, multiple echo waveforms are analyzed, features are extracted, the amplitude change rate, the peak drift rate and the envelope distortion rate are calculated, fluctuation abnormal values are generated and sorted, and a trunk step position is selected to establish a comprehensive feature vector; the comprehensive feature vectors are matched in real time, displacement is calculated in combination with the real-time sound velocity, and displacement data are smoothly processed through Kalman filtering and a time window. In the maintenance stage, the piston rod (4) is pushed to the limit position, updated features are collected again, and synchronous correction of the feature chain is completed.

[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of hydraulic equipment measurement and control, and more particularly to an oil cylinder displacement real-time calculation method and system based on sonar. BACKGROUND

[0002] In a hydraulic system, the oil cylinder is a key execution component, and the accurate acquisition of the position of the piston rod (4) directly affects the stability and safety of the equipment operation control. Existing oil cylinder displacement detection relies on mechanical sensors, magnetostrictive sensors or potentiometers. Such sensors are easily affected by high-pressure oil environment, temperature changes, long-term wear and other factors, and have the problems of short service life and precision decline.

[0022] As shown in Figure 3 and Figure 4 The present application discloses a kind of based on sonar's oil cylinder displacement real-time computing device, including: cylinder (2), piston rod (4) being installed in cylinder (2) inside, piston (3) being provided at the front end of piston rod (4), and sonar ranging mechanism (1) being provided at the tail end of cylinder (2); The sonar ranging mechanism (1) includes a mounting hole (5), a sonar sensor (1) disposed in the mounting hole (5), and an ultrasonic wave transmitter (6) and an ultrasonic wave receiver (7) provided at the front end of the sonar sensor (1). The side wall of the cylinder (2) is provided with a liquid inlet P1 and a liquid inlet P1P2, the liquid inlet P1 is used to inject hydraulic oil into the rear cavity of the piston (3) during the jacking process of the jack, and the liquid inlet P1P2 is used to inject hydraulic oil into the front cavity of the piston rod (4) during the recovery process of the jack, so as to drive the piston rod (4) to move axially and reciprocally along the cylinder (2). The front end of the piston (3) is provided with a target echo surface with good reflection characteristics, which forms a fixed ranging structure closed loop with the ultrasonic wave transmitter (6) and the ultrasonic wave receiver (7) in the sound wave propagation path.

[0023] The mechanical structure, in actual use, controls the liquid inlet P1 and the liquid inlet P1P2 through the hydraulic system to realize the reciprocating displacement of the piston rod (4) in the cylinder (2), in each control cycle, the sonar sensor (1) emits a sound wave signal and receives the echo signal reflected from the target surface of the piston (3), the ultrasonic wave transmitter (6) and the ultrasonic wave receiver (7) are respectively used to complete the transmitting and receiving actions. By calculating the time difference between the transmitting and receiving and combining the sound velocity value converted from the current oil temperature, the sound wave propagation distance can be obtained, and by comparing the difference with the initial reference position, the real-time displacement value of the piston rod (4) can be obtained.

[0029] It should be noted that in the continuous working process of the long-stroke oil cylinder, the surface of the piston rod (4) has slight differences at different positions due to machining tolerances and use wear, and the oil film thickness and surface roughness of the local area also have uneven distribution, resulting in changes in echo amplitude and waveform distortion when the sonar pulse propagates and reflects in different sections. In the existing scheme, the extraction of echo time uses a unified time determination point and a unified waveform threshold for the entire stroke. During calibration, only one set of feature determination rule is established at the initial position, and then this rule is directly applied in the entire stroke range. The differences in echo characteristics of different sections are ignored. When the piston rod (4) enters a section with significantly different waveform characteristics, the existing unified threshold and unified characteristic point cannot accurately identify the real echo in this section, and may extract a delayed peak value or misjudge a local echo, thereby continuously generating deviations in this section, resulting in jumps, lags or cumulative errors in the displacement calculation curve in part of the stroke range, and finally reducing the displacement calculation accuracy of the entire stroke. Therefore, in the calibration stage before the oil cylinder is put into use, the feature determination rule of a single section is no longer directly applied to the entire stroke in this embodiment, but the low-speed driving program is used to advance the piston rod (4) at a constant step distance, so that it moves step by step from the zero position. When it reaches a step position, the built-in displacement encoder is called to obtain and record the unique index value of the step position. Subsequently, the sonar probe is controlled to emit a sonar pulse at the step position, a timing circuit records a time stamp at the moment of emission, and a high sampling rate acquisition card receives the echo signal and continuously samples and records the entire waveform curve. Each set of echo data collected is directly derived from the actual echo return at the corresponding step position and corresponds one-to-one to the time stamp and position index.

[0030] Further, in the embodiment of the present application, to achieve non-contact high-precision displacement measurement, the sonar probe structure is arranged at the center position of the bottom of the cylinder (2) and is coaxially arranged with the axis direction of the piston rod (4). This structure serves as the fixed starting point of the sonar pulse propagation path, ensuring that the echo signal always corresponds to the target area at the bottom of the piston rod (4) during propagation, effectively reducing the risk of echo distortion caused by sensor installation offset. This arrangement forms the basic reference path for the emission time point and the echo time difference in the present application, which is the starting point of the physical structure for subsequent propagation time difference calculation and displacement derivation.

[0031] Meanwhile, the oil temperature is collected by using the multi-point temperature sensor arranged in the oil cavity. Specifically, the temperature sensor is arranged at fixed points in the axial and radial directions of the cavity to form a temperature monitoring matrix covering the entire stroke range. Then, through a space matching algorithm, the current step position is matched with the monitoring matrix, and the temperature sensor closest to the step position is selected to obtain the real-time oil temperature value from the sensor.

[0032] The obtained oil temperature value data is converted into sound speed data at the current step position through a temperature-sound speed characteristic curve established and calibrated through physical experiments, and the sound speed data is bound with the index of the step position, ensuring that each step position has not only an independent spatial index and echo waveform but also sound speed data with a clear source and real-time correspondence with the oil state, which together constitute complete basic calibration data.

[0033] The temperature-sound speed characteristic curve is established by physical acoustics experimental data and obtained by collecting multiple sets of temperature and sound speed corresponding data in a special oil medium. The curve can be represented by a polynomial fitting relationship: C(T) = a0 + a1·T + a2·T² + a3·T³. Where C(T) represents the sound speed data, T represents the oil temperature value collected at the corresponding step position, and a0, a1, a2, and a3 are coefficients obtained through experimental calibration.

[0034] Further, the stroke of the piston rod (4) is segmented, so that each step position can find the closest temperature sensor arrangement point in space, and a one-to-one correspondence is established, so that each step position not only has an independent position index but also binds specific temperature sensor measurement point data.

[0035] Specifically, when the piston rod (4) is advanced to a certain step position with constant step, first, the built-in displacement encoder is called to read the step position and complete zero calibration, the obtained pulse count value is converted into a unique position index and a timestamp is attached to the position index record table, then, according to the spatial coordinates of the step position, the stored temperature sensor matrix is calculated and matched through the pre-configured spatial matching algorithm, which contains the coordinates and numbers of all temperature sensors arranged in the axial and radial directions of the oil cavity, then, the Euclidean distance between the current step position and each temperature sensor is calculated in turn and the temperature sensor number with the smallest Euclidean distance is selected, the real-time data output of the numbered temperature sensor is called through the temperature acquisition interface, the oil temperature value with timestamp is obtained, and the oil temperature value is bound with the step position index and written into the position and temperature mapping table, thereby forming a one-to-one correspondence in space.

[0036] Immediately after completing the mapping, the sonar probe is triggered to emit pulse signals at the step position multiple times, each emission is recorded by the timing circuit in real time, and after the echo returns, continuous full segment sampling is performed by the high sampling rate acquisition card, and the collected data is bound with the corresponding step position index and timestamp in chronological order and written into the waveform record table, ensuring that the waveform data source is clear and accurately corresponds to the spatial position.

[0037] Subsequently, all the waveform data recorded in the multiple emission processes at the same step position are called, aligned along the time axis, and after eliminating the slight deviation between samples by linear interpolation, point-to-point stacking is performed, wherein the amplitude value of each sample point is accumulated and averaged to generate a noise-reduced stacked waveform. The stacked waveform is sequentially called by a feature analysis algorithm, and the change point of the rising segment is determined by using the first derivative to identify the rising edge feature, and then the peak time position and peak amplitude are determined by using the second derivative and the sliding window to locate the maximum amplitude point. Subsequently, the Hilbert transform is called to extract the envelope curve and calculate the maximum value, width and morphology of the envelope, and other characteristic parameters; Then, the falling edge end point and amplitude change rate are extracted by the falling segment derivative change, and all the extracted feature parameters are written into the feature data record table of the step position in chronological order, forming a waveform timing feature data set composed of amplitude sequence, peak position sequence, envelope morphology parameters and edge change parameters.

[0038] After that, combined with the oil temperature value bound to the position, the waveform timing feature data under different oil temperature states are compared, the amplitude change rate, peak drift rate and envelope distortion rate are calculated to obtain each ratio feature, and then the normalized algorithm is used to output the fluctuation abnormal value of the step position and write it into the feature record table with the position index bound.

[0039] Specifically, the amplitude variation rate R1, the peak shift rate R2, and the envelope distortion rate R3 are calculated respectively. Through a normalization algorithm, each ratio feature is converted to the 0 to 1 interval, and then linearly combined, and the calculation formula is: fluctuation abnormal value = Q1·R1_norm + Q2·R2_norm + Q3·R3_norm; Wherein, R1_norm represents the normalized value of the amplitude variation rate, R2_norm represents the normalized value of the peak shift rate, R3_norm represents the normalized value of the envelope distortion rate, Q1 represents the weight of the normalized value of the amplitude variation rate, Q2 represents the weight of the normalized value of the peak shift rate, and Q3 represents the weight of the normalized value of the envelope distortion rate. Wherein, the amplitude variation rate is compared with the peak amplitude of the superimposed waveform and the reference amplitude at the step position, and the calculation formula is: amplitude variation rate R1 = (A_max - A_ref) / A_ref. Wherein, A_max represents the peak amplitude of the current superimposed waveform, and A_ref represents the reference peak amplitude recorded at the step position in the calibration stage.

[0040] The peak shift rate is compared with the peak time position of the current superimposed waveform and the reference peak time position, and the calculation formula is: peak shift rate R2 = (T_peak - T_ref) / T_ref. Wherein, T_peak represents the peak time position of the current superimposed waveform, and T_ref represents the reference peak time position recorded at the step position in the calibration stage.

[0041] The envelope distortion rate is compared with the current waveform envelope width and the reference envelope width, and the calculation formula is: envelope distortion rate R3 = (W_env - W_ref) / W_ref. Wherein, W_env represents the width of the current waveform envelope, and W_ref represents the reference envelope width recorded at the step position in the calibration stage.

[0042] Further, after the fluctuation abnormal value of all step positions in the full stroke range is calculated, a sorting operation program is called to arrange the fluctuation abnormal value field in the feature record table in descending order, and according to the sorting result, the step position with the largest fluctuation abnormal value is extracted, and the index of the step position is taken as the unique identifier to confirm it as the main step position.

[0043] It should be noted that the position index is the unique identifier of each step position, which is directly derived from the pulse count value output by the built-in displacement encoder and recorded in the calibration stage, and is written into the index record table after zero point calibration, ensuring the uniqueness and traceability of the index.

[0044] The sound velocity data is obtained from the oil temperature value obtained by calling the temperature sensor matrix in the calibration stage, converted by the pre-established temperature-sound velocity characteristic curve, and bound to the position index, stored in the data table as a physical parameter for converting the echo time into spatial distance, to ensure the accuracy of the ranging result.

[0045] Then, the index of the main trunk step distance position is taken as the primary key, the amplitude feature, peak position feature and envelope shape feature of the position obtained by waveform analysis in the calibration stage are called from the feature data record table, and the sound velocity data bound to the position are jointly written into the comprehensive feature vector record table to form a comprehensive feature vector containing the unique position index for spatial positioning, the sound velocity data for time-distance conversion, and the key feature parameters for waveform matching.

[0046] And taking the comprehensive feature vector as the center, the real-time echo data is first called for matching and correction operation after collection, and the time feature points are corrected by point-by-point comparison of the real-time echo waveform and the amplitude, peak value and envelope parameters in the comprehensive feature vector according to the feature matching algorithm. After the correction is completed, according to the adjacency relationship of the position index, the step distance positions adjacent to the main trunk position are selected layer by layer in order, the local waveform features of the adjacent positions recorded in the calibration stage are called and fused with the main trunk comprehensive feature vector, the waveform matching parameters of the adjacent positions are updated after comparing the differences, and the updated waveform matching parameters are transmitted to the next layer of adjacent positions in turn, and the cycle is executed in this order, finally forming a multi-level feature correction chain with the main trunk step distance position as the core and extending outward.

[0047] When the main trunk comprehensive feature is extended outward, the sonar control instruction is called at the beginning of each sampling period to drive the sonar probe to emit a pulse at the current step distance position of the oil cylinder, the transmission timestamp is recorded by the timing circuit, and the echo is returned by the high sampling rate collection card after the signal interface to execute full segment sampling. The sampling data is written into the real-time waveform buffer with the timestamp and position index as the key.

[0048] Subsequently, the data retrieval logic is called to extract the waveform matching features updated by the wave propagation mechanism and the corresponding sound velocity data from the feature record table with the current position index as the primary key, the waveform matching calculation function is called to perform point-by-point comparison of the amplitude, peak position and envelope curve of the real-time echo data, the time difference calculation formula is called to calculate the propagation time according to the matched time feature points and the transmission timestamp, and the distance conversion is performed combined with the called sound velocity data to output the displacement initial value of the current sampling period and write it into the real-time displacement buffer.

[0049] Then, the Kalman filtering algorithm is used to perform state prediction and observation update on the real-time displacement sequence, load the state vector and covariance matrix of the previous period, calculate the difference between the predicted value and the initial value of the current displacement, weight and fuse according to the preset Kalman gain, output the filtered displacement estimation value, and write it into the filtering output table. Through the time window smoothing algorithm, the displacement estimation values of multiple repeated echoes in the same sampling period are retrieved, the mean and standard deviation in the window are calculated, and the outliers beyond the threshold range are removed by the elimination function. The output smoothed displacement data is written into the final displacement sequence.

[0050] To make the Kalman filtering operation more explicit, the core formula is supplemented as follows: In the state prediction stage, the state equation is established according to the motion law of the piston rod (4) in the hydraulic system: X_k-=F·X_{k-1}+B·U_{k-1}; Where X_k- represents the predicted state vector, F represents the state transition matrix, X_{k-1} represents the state vector of the previous sampling period, B represents the control matrix, and U_{k-1} represents the control quantity.

[0051] In the observation update stage, the predicted value is fused with the sonar ranging data in the current sampling period, and the update formula is: X_k=X_k-+K_k(Z_k−H·X_k-); Where X_k represents the updated state vector, K_k represents the Kalman gain, Z_k represents the observation value, and H represents the observation matrix.

[0052] Further, the specific threshold range is determined by the specific experimental conditions, and to make the time window smoothing algorithm more explicit, the processing logic is supplemented as follows: in the same sampling period, the sliding average is performed on the displacement estimation values of continuous multiple echoes, and the calculation formula is: S_win=(ΣX_i) / n; Where S_win represents the smoothed displacement value in the window, X_i represents the filtered displacement estimation value calculated by each echo in the window, and n represents the sampling number in the window.

[0053] S_win and the Kalman filtering output value are compared, and if there is an outlier measurement value deviating from the preset threshold, the final real-time displacement data is output after removing the outlier measurement value by the elimination function and written into the real-time displacement sequence table.

[0054] In the long-term operation, in order to prevent the feature drift caused by the surface wear of the piston rod (4) or the change of temperature distribution, the piston rod (4) is pushed to the design limit position through the hydraulic drive program, the pulse emission and echo collection are performed by using the sonar control instruction, the ranging result of the position is obtained by using the same waveform matching calculation function, the current ranging result is compared with the initial calibration record point by point through the data comparison function, if the deviation is detected, the mechanical adjustment program is called to adjust the installation angle of the sonar probe, then the temperature value of the limit position is obtained by re-calling the temperature acquisition interface, the new sound speed data is calculated through the temperature and sound speed characteristic curve function, the amplitude, peak position and envelope curve feature extraction are performed on the re-collected echo waveform by using the waveform analysis algorithm, the updated sound speed data and the new waveform features are bound and written into the feature record corresponding to the position index, the feature parameter of the adjacent position is synchronously corrected by triggering the feature outward expansion algorithm, and the updated feature parameter is written into the feature record table of all affected positions, so that the parameter chain of the main feature outward spread is synchronously corrected, and the overall refresh of the feature chain is completed.

[0058] Among them, in order to make the calculation process of the feature confidence Pi more clear, the mathematical expression thereof is supplemented as follows: The feature confidence Pi is comprehensively calculated according to the weight of the amplitude standard deviation S_amp, the maximum drift D_peak of the peak position and the morphological change rate C_env in the fluctuation sensitivity parameter group, and the calculation formula is as follows: Pi=W1·f1(S_amp)+W2·f2(D_peak)+W3·f3(C_env); Wherein, W1 represents the weight of the amplitude standard deviation S_amp, W2 represents the weight of the maximum drift D_peak of the peak position, W3 represents the weight of the envelope curve shape change rate C_env, f1, f2, f3 are mapping functions after normalizing the original indicators; Meanwhile, in the running process, the feature outward wave link continuously calls the matching monitoring logic to detect the waveform matching state of the section where the backbone step position is located in real time. When detecting abnormal trends such as waveform matching failure, echo time continuous offset, or sound speed data inconsistent with real-time propagation characteristics, the secondary feature correction pool is used to retrieve the confidence ranking results, the step position index with the highest Pi value is selected, the feature retrieval function is called to obtain its feature parameter set, the feature matching parameters of the current backbone region are replaced, the matching and correction operations are re-executed, the updated feature parameters are written back to the backbone feature vector, and the feature outward wave link continues to drive the progressive expansion, realizing the immediate takeover and seamless switching of the backbone feature matching logic, and ensuring that the feature correction link has continuous verification and failure replacement capabilities.

[0059] Further, after obtaining the time data, a temperature data acquisition instruction is called, and a temperature sensor arranged near the inner wall of the oil cavity continuously outputs an oil temperature value. Each temperature value is written into a temperature cache table with a time stamp. Then, a temperature-sound speed conversion function is called, and the real-time temperature value is input into the sound speed characteristic curve established by physical acoustics experimental data and corrected by combining specific oil medium calibration data, to output the real-time sound speed data at the corresponding moment and write it into a sound speed record table. A displacement calculation function is called to multiply the current collected echo time difference with the sound speed data at this moment to obtain the instantaneous distance. A zero reference record table is called to read the zero reference distance stored at the calibration time, and a difference operation is performed to output the real-time displacement initial value of the current piston rod (4) and write it into a displacement cache table.

[0060] Wherein, the sound speed characteristic curve is obtained from physical acoustics experimental data and corrected by specific oil medium calibration data, ensuring that the source of sound speed calculation is clear and the data is reliable.

[0061] Further, Kalman filtering operation is used to perform state prediction and observation update on the real-time displacement initial value in the displacement cache table. The state prediction model loads the motion law established according to the piston rod (4) in the hydraulic system, and the observation update value calls the sonar ranging data in the current sampling period. The predicted value and the observed value are weighted and fused through Kalman gain, and the filtered displacement estimation value is output and written into a filtering output table, effectively eliminating short-term abnormalities caused by sonar multipath effect, mechanical vibration and hydraulic fluctuation.

[0062] The displacement estimation values of multiple repeated echoes in the same sampling period are processed by a time window smoothing algorithm, the mean value is compared with the predicted value output by the Kalman filter, the outlier measurement value deviating from the preset threshold is removed, and the final real-time displacement data is output and written into a real-time displacement sequence table.
